In response to concerns over potential worker unrest, factories in the IMT Manesar industrial area, Haryana, are proactively communicating revised wage structures to their employees. This area houses about 3,000 factories with a workforce of 3.5 to 4 lakh people, including around 1 lakh unskilled and contractual workers earning minimum wages. Manoj Tyagi, general secretary of the IMT Industrial Association, emphasized the importance of addressing wage hikes to prevent protests and ensure worker satisfaction. The Haryana government has implemented a 35% salary increase for various categories of workers, which the industries are committed to following. Prahlad Kumar Godara, vice-president of Munjal Showa Ltd, confirmed that they are aligning wages with the new minimum pay standards after discussions with labor officials. Similarly, Atul Mukhi, owner of Cosmo India Private Ltd, highlighted the positive impact of the wage hike on workers' families, underscoring the belief that underpaid workers ultimately harm factory owners as well.

The wage increase is expected to improve the living standards of workers' families, positively affecting the local economy.
